Reference(s) RIC II.3#1579, OCRE#ric.2_3(2).hdn.1579
Obverse descriptionBust of Hadrian, draped and cuirassed, right, viewed from rear or side.
Obverse scriptLatin
Obverse letteringHADRIANVS AVG COS III P P
(Translation: Hadrianus Augustus, Consul Tertium, Pater Patriae. Hadrian, emperor (Augustus), consul for the third time, father of the nation.)
Reverse descriptionHadrian standing right, holding scroll and raising kneeling Gallia.
Reverse scriptLatin
Reverse letteringRESTITVTORI GALLIAE
(Translation: Restitutori Galliae. To the restorer of Gaul.)
